1000 lb Bombs at the Swindon Works, 1941
This image taken in March 1941 shows two 1000lb bombs sat next to each other in the X Shop, one with a fin and one without. The 1000lb bomb was generally used on industrial targets and was carried by the RAF on the Hawker Typhoon. Apart from the 2, 000lb and 4000lb bombs, this was the largest of the standard bombs used by the RAF, with almost 1 million being made nationally during the war years
